Comprehensive Guide to Composite Front Door Repairs
Composite front doors have gotten popularity due to their toughness, security, and visual appeal. However, like any other door, they can experience wear and tear gradually. This extensive guide will supply house owners with the necessary information to determine, detect, and repair typical issues with composite front doors.
Comprehending Composite Front Doors
Composite front doors are made from a combination of products, generally consisting of wood, plastic, and fiberglass. This blend of products provides numerous benefits:
Durability: Composite doors are resistant to warping, cracking, and rotting.Security: They are often enhanced with steel or other strong products, making them extremely secure.Insulation: The materials utilized in composite doors supply outstanding thermal insulation, helping to decrease energy expenses.Aesthetic appeals: Composite doors can mimic the look of standard wood doors while requiring less maintenance.Common Issues and Their Causes
Fractures and Chips
Cause: Physical effect, such as from a ball or a falling item, can trigger cracks and chips.Option: Minor cracks can be filled with an ideal filler, while chips can be sanded down and painted over.
Fading and Discoloration
Cause: Exposure to sunlight and severe weather conditions can cause the color to fade.Option: Regularly apply a UV-protective finish to preserve the door's color.
Seal and Gasket Damage
Cause: Wear and tear gradually can cause the seals and gaskets to deteriorate, leading to drafts and wetness ingress.Solution: Replace damaged seals and gaskets with brand-new ones to ensure correct insulation and weatherproofing.
Lock and Hardware Malfunction
Cause: Corrosion, dirt, and wear can trigger locks and other hardware to malfunction.Option: Clean and oil the hardware routinely. Replace any damaged or worn-out parts.
Warped or Misaligned Door
Trigger: Improper setup or structural issues can cause the door to warp or become misaligned.Option: Adjust the hinges or seek professional help to realign the door.Step-by-Step Guide to Repairing Common Issues1. Fixing Cracks and ChipsMaterials Needed: Composite door filler, sandpaper, paint, and a paintbrush.Steps:Clean the area around the crack or chip with a wet cloth.Use the composite door filler to the crack or chip, guaranteeing it is level with the surrounding surface area.Permit the filler to dry according to the manufacturer's directions.Sand the filled area till it is smooth and flush with the door.Paint over the fixed location to match the remainder of the door.2. Dealing With Fading and DiscolorationProducts Needed: UV-protective finishing, paint, and a paintbrush.Actions:Clean the door thoroughly to remove any dirt or gunk.Apply a UV-protective finishing to the entire door, following the manufacturer's instructions.If the door has actually significantly faded, consider repainting it with a top quality exterior paint.3. Replacing Seals and GasketsMaterials Needed: New seals and gaskets, screwdriver, and utility knife.Actions:Remove the old seals and gaskets utilizing an utility knife and screwdriver.Clean the area where the new seals and gaskets will be set up.Install the new seals and gaskets, guaranteeing they are appropriately lined up and firmly secured.4. Repairing Lock and Hardware IssuesProducts Needed: Lubricant, screwdriver, and replacement parts if essential.Actions:Clean the lock and hardware with a fabric and a moderate cleaning service.Use a lubricant to the moving parts of the lock and hardware.Test the lock and hardware to ensure they are working properly.Change any damaged or damaged parts as needed.5. Aligning a Warped or Misaligned DoorProducts Needed: Screwdriver, level, and shims.Steps:Check the door for alignment using a level.Adjust the hinges by loosening or tightening up the screws as needed.Usage shims to correct any spaces or misalignments.Check the door to guarantee it opens and closes efficiently and is appropriately aligned.Frequently asked questions
Q: Can I paint a composite door?
A: Yes, you can paint a composite door. Nevertheless, it is vital to use a high-quality exterior paint and follow the maker's instructions for preparation and application.
Q: How typically should I clean my composite door?
A: It is suggested to clean your composite door at least as soon as a year to keep its look and prevent damage. Routine cleaning can also assist determine any concerns early.

A: If your composite door is significantly damaged and can not be fixed, consider replacing it with a new one. Seek advice from a professional for the very best alternatives and installation.
Q: Are composite doors energy-efficient?
A: Yes, composite doors are known for their outstanding insulation properties, which can help in reducing energy expenses and improve the total energy effectiveness of your home.
Q: Can composite doors be fixed by a DIY lover?
A: Many small repairs can be dealt with by a DIY enthusiast with fundamental tools and abilities. However, for more complex problems, it is advisable to look for professional aid to guarantee the door is fixed correctly and safely.
Composite front doors are a valuable investment for any home, using durability, security, and visual appeal. By comprehending typical issues and following the actions described in this guide, homeowners can keep and repair their composite doors efficiently. Routine maintenance and prompt repairs will ensure that your composite front door continues to perform well and improve the appeal of your home for years to come.
